Tree of love, Bronze monument in Odesa City Garden, Ukraine.
The Tree of Love is a bronze sculpture in the heart of Odesa City Garden featuring fine metalwork and thoughtful artistic design. The artwork combines realistic tree forms with artistic elements into a cohesive composition.
The sculpture was placed in Odesa City Garden, founded in 1803 by Felix de Ribas as the city's first public green space. The monument is part of the garden's evolving story since its establishment as a gathering place.
The Tree of Love draws couples and visitors who gather here for wedding photos and intimate moments of connection. Its name reflects the purpose people bring to this corner of the garden.
You can reach the sculpture during daylight hours through multiple garden entrances from both Derybasivska Street and Preobrazhenska Street. The location is easy to find and centrally positioned within the garden space.
The bronze surface develops a green patina over time, giving the sculpture a natural appearance that makes it resemble a real tree. This transformation is part of the artistic process and makes each visit a different visual experience.
